Searched refs:ledger_t (Results 1 - 18 of 18) sorted by relevance
/darwin-on-arm/xnu/osfmk/kern/ |
H A D | ledger.h | 97 extern ledger_t ledger_instantiate(ledger_template_t template, int entry_type); 98 extern kern_return_t ledger_disable_callback(ledger_t ledger, int entry); 99 extern kern_return_t ledger_reset_callback(ledger_t ledger, int entry); 100 extern kern_return_t ledger_set_limit(ledger_t ledger, int entry, 102 extern kern_return_t ledger_set_action(ledger_t ledger, int entry, int action); 103 extern kern_return_t ledger_set_period(ledger_t ledger, int entry, 105 extern kern_return_t ledger_entry_setactive(ledger_t ledger, int entry); 106 extern kern_return_t ledger_credit(ledger_t ledger, int entry, 108 extern kern_return_t ledger_debit(ledger_t ledger, int entry, 110 extern kern_return_t ledger_get_entries(ledger_t ledge [all...] |
H A D | ledger.c | 151 static uint32_t ledger_check_needblock(ledger_t l, uint64_t now); 152 static kern_return_t ledger_perform_blocking(ledger_t l); 287 ledger_entry_setactive(ledger_t ledger, int entry) 327 ledger_t 330 ledger_t ledger; 334 ledger = (ledger_t)kalloc(sizeof (struct ledger)); 397 ledger_reference(ledger_t ledger) 406 ledger_reference_count(ledger_t ledger) 419 ledger_dereference(ledger_t ledger) 457 entry_get_callback(ledger_t ledge [all...] |
H A D | task.h | 298 ledger_t ledger; 670 extern ledger_t get_task_ledger(task_t);
|
H A D | thread.h | 421 ledger_t t_ledger; 422 ledger_t t_threadledger; /* per thread ledger */
|
H A D | bsd_kern.c | 218 ledger_t get_task_ledger(task_t t)
|
H A D | thread.c | 1483 ledger_t l;
|
H A D | task.c | 402 ledger_t ledger = NULL;
|
/darwin-on-arm/xnu/osfmk/mach/ |
H A D | mach_types.h | 129 typedef struct ledger *ledger_t; typedef in typeref:struct:ledger 172 typedef mach_port_t ledger_t; 211 typedef ledger_t *ledger_array_t; 236 typedef ledger_t ledger_port_t; 258 #define LEDGER_NULL ((ledger_t) 0)
|
H A D | mach_types.defs | 402 type ledger_t = mach_port_t 404 intran: ledger_t convert_port_to_ledger(mach_port_t) 405 outtran: mach_port_t convert_ledger_to_port(ledger_t) 409 type ledger_array_t = ^array[] of ledger_t;
|
/darwin-on-arm/xnu/osfmk/arm/ |
H A D | pmap.h | 104 ledger_t ledger; /* self ledger */
|
H A D | pmap.c | 3515 pmap_t pmap_create(ledger_t ledger, vm_map_size_t size, __unused boolean_t is_64bit)
|
/darwin-on-arm/xnu/osfmk/vm/ |
H A D | pmap.h | 190 ledger_t ledger,
|
H A D | vm_map.h | 768 ledger_t ledger,
|
H A D | vm_map.c | 2067 ledger_t ledger = map->pmap->ledger; 3445 ledger_t ledger = map->pmap->ledger; 8488 ledger_t ledger,
|
/darwin-on-arm/xnu/osfmk/i386/ |
H A D | pmap.h | 525 ledger_t ledger; /* ledger tracking phys mappings */
|
H A D | pmap.c | 1301 ledger_t ledger,
|
/darwin-on-arm/xnu/bsd/kern/ |
H A D | mach_loader.c | 87 extern pmap_t pmap_create(ledger_t ledger, vm_map_size_t size,
|
/darwin-on-arm/xnu/osfmk/x86_64/ |
H A D | pmap.c | 1065 ledger_t ledger,
|
Completed in 130 milliseconds